1 star rating is purely for the fact their front entrance to their cafe was enough to make us try them. ..everything after that point was downhill. Spent $80 Waiting a good 5mins to be served or even to be greeted, even though their were two staff right there. A simple " Hi there won't be a minute" would have made all the difference. After placing our order ( which was a process in itself for straight forward off the menu items) we sat down and awaited. Firm believer of giving credit where credit is due, and must say the 2x kitchen meals came out in a timely manner well presented and were of good quality. The Cabinet item was a good 15min after the kitchen meals had come out so others at our table had fully finished their kitchen meal prior to the cabinet item even arriving, to the point we almost asked for it takeaway. We could see it sitting there behind the counter for a good while. We finally recieved this cut into it and was horribly dissapointed. A Satay Filo. The smell of tangy was so off-putting. Thinking it may have just been the Satay sauce proceeded to try, and was the most tangy horrible thing I've ever eaten. ...the 1and only bite I tried. Everyone at the table could smell it. When we left clearly not eating this and it was off, we told the counter staff / owner the kitchen meals were nice but the filos are only good for the bin, and not fresh. Noone could tell me when they were made and the only reply I received was a big smile and a nod saying yes yes .....ummmmmmm????? Not sure if they have taken these filos out. As I didn't request a refund. Nor were offered a replacement or refund. Came away almost wishing I had purchased the whole tray so I could bin them myself, prior to anyone getting sick.

I don't do reviews but this was the worst Ive ever dealt with or been served, and worry those filos will actually make someone sick!!! Athough I'm sure when they too open them they will get the wicked off smell as we did and hopefully do not eat them!!! God knows what else is not up to food safety standards. Coffee was 1 star too. Shame really as Roma beans are good quality. definitely didn't do the Coffee bean and justice or the Roma brand at all.

I love this cafe- it’s a cafe in St Heliers just near to the beach. They have all the breakfast and cafe menus / and additionally they have a Korean food menu from 4pm -9pm. I love it’s open till late as it’s super hard to find a cafe after 4pm. The cashier/barista is so lovely and accomodating and checked in with me. Everything was well served and quick xx I am definitely coming back and it’s gonna be my go to cafe in the evenings 🥰 I recommend!!!!

One of the better cafes along the Tamaki Drive 'strip'. It is popular with the locals and has it's fair share of tourists also. Has seating for about 40 people inside and 3 tables outside. Variety of cabinet food or you can order a mix of breakfast if not in a hurry. Friendly staff and coffee was good (skinny latte). The minutes savouries are very tasty.

Stopped here for lunch with a friend as it seemed easiest to get to. Was excited for Carmel espresso frappe being on the menu but the drink was actually pretty bland. The pies we ordered were also very average, and I’m still unsure why mine came with a little salad on the plate but hers didn’t. Maybe the pastries are better here?
